Big, beautiful burn sparks new growth for prairie habitat on Camp Robinson SUA
MAYFLOWER, Ark. — Motorists on Interstate 40 may have noticed a few plumes of smoke in the air on their commute between Little Rock and Conway Tuesday, as the Arkansas Game and Fish Commission conducted a monumental 733-acre prescribed burn on Camp Robinson Special Use Area to improve wildlife habitat for northern bobwhite and many […] The post Big, beautiful burn sparks new growth for prairie habitat on Camp Robinson SUA appeared first on Stutt…
